As per 2010 US census, number of Boneses grew by 14.84579 per cent to 2197 since 2000 and ranked 13771 after elevating 582 spots. The last name was found in around 7 per 1 million population. Please refer to following table for race and ethnicity.

Race 2010 2000
White 47.61 52.48
Hispanic or Latino 25.58 21.01
Black 21.21 20.44
Asian and Native Hawaiian
& Other Pacific Islander
2.18 2.46
American Indian and Alaska Native 1.82 2.09
Others 1.59 1.52

Immigrants to US

From Ireland

Farmer Margt. Bones from Great Britain aboard the Siddons from Liverpool during the Irish famine. She is registered to be 18 years old when she arrived in USA on March 28, 1846. Jane Bones, aged 11, Richard Bones (9), Ann Bones, aged 7, Jane Bones, aged 38, 20 years old Darces Bones, Workwoman Margt. Bones, William Bones, aged 26, 26 years old Elizth. Bones, and 1 other Bones around 75% of whom were workman while others worked as servant migrated to US.

From Italy

Laborer Giustina Bones from Italy aboard the Britannia from Messina & Naples. She is registered to be 24 years old when she arrived in Trenton on September 5, 1894. 1 years old Rodolfo Bones, Salvatore Bones, are other Bones that migrated to US.
